A Catered Affair


Book Description

A novel about a jilted bride who's about to discover that not marrying the wrong man can sometimes lead you to the right one. When Tallulah gets jilted at the altar, she gets very drunk and starts making passes at the male wedding guests. She even propositions the caterer. But in the next few weeks, reality comes crashing down around her. Her difficult mother becomes more impossible than ever. Her lesbian sister starts trying to have a baby. Nana Ida gets busy matchmaking. What Tallulah is about to discover is that happiness doesn't always come in the form of the perfect doctor- and that sometimes real love doesn't require a catered affair.




A Catered Affair


Book Description

Stubbornly self-reliant Mary Beth Kendrick needs financial backing to keep her catering business cooking. A looming corporate buyout forces her to accept help from Tom Sackett, the man who once broke her heart. Though Tom s betrayal left Mary Beth distrustful of men, she swallows her pride for the sake of the company she created.Unable to forget Mary Beth, Tom sets out to win her forgiveness. Through their shared business interests, he realizes he needs the proud, beautiful Mary Beth in his life. Can he convince her to give him another chance?Grateful for Tom s support but unwilling to trust him, Mary Beth vows to keep their relationship business-only. But his attentiveness starts to melt her icy resolve and shows her the caring, sensitive man Tom has become.Can Mary Beth break free of the past and learn to love and trust again?

A Catered Affair


Book Description

A family tragedy has career-minded Jenna Cassali housebound with two teenagers, a baby, and a dog from hell, with a hot doctor in pursuit. The longer she stays the more she realizes what's missing in her own life, but she likes to play it safe, and safe means returning to New York and her job, not launching a catering business, or falling in love. Grant, a pediatrician and widower, believes his son died because of his negligence. The hospital becomes his life, but when he meets Jenna, his broken heart begins to heal. Can he close the door on his past, and allow himself to love again? Will Jenna find the courage to change her destiny, open her life, and her heart?

A Nantucket Affair


Book Description

Everyone thought they had the perfect marriage. But things are sometimes not what they seem. Lisa Hodges has always thought her best friend Sue had a dream marriage. She'd married Curt, her high school sweetheart and current business partner. After thirty-five years of marriage, she never doubted him once--until Brandi Morgan joined their thriving insurance company. Brandi is fifteen years younger, blonde and beautiful and is also excellent at her account manager job. All the clients love her and business is up. Sue liked her quite a bit too--until the rumors started swirling.And it all began with A Nantucket Affair, the island's biggest charity gathering with a catered dinner and dancing on the beach. As usual, Curt is the chairman for the gala, and this year, he has a new second in command, Brandi. Sue didn't give it a second thought, until Curt suddenly dropped the fifteen pounds he'd been whining about wanting to lose and a few well meaning friends started asking her what was going on. Meanwhile, Kristen's boyfriend, Tyler is dealing with a devastating loss and Kristen wants to be there for him, but isn't sure how best to support him, especially when she discovers a secret he's been keeping, one that could have devastating consequences for both of them. Abby is busy learning how to be a new mother, and Lisa is madly in love with her first grandchild. And Chase and Beth have discovered a new passion project--flipping houses. Beth does the research to find the undervalued homes and Chase works his magic to renovate them. But then they get in over their heads when a project requires more than they could ever have imagined.
